STC169292 Henri-Francois d\'Aguesseau (1668-1751) finding and distributing hoarded grain in Paris during the famine of 1709, engraved by Jean Baptiste Morret (fl.1790-1820), 1792 (coloured engraving) by Swebach, Jacques Francois Joseph (1769-1823) (after); Private Collection; (add.info.: Advocat-General of the French parliament (1691); D\'Aguesseau sauve la france pendant la famine;); The Stapleton Collection; French, out of copyright.
